Transaction 7aa81efd99e39823c115aeaa72785125e60fa58bbdf607b84baba4c25420b49e
1 Input
1 Output
-
7aa81efd99e39823c115aeaa72785125e60fa58bbdf607b84baba4c25420b49e:0
- value
- 45478994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 761cade0206af70fabd26d86fb9f1f74ce7a209d OP_EQUAL
- address
- 3CTY1qzm7SARxZiRxhhDAiKiK9hMy2w5WD